Fiona (フリーダ, Furīda) is the ruler of the territory of Marado, succeeding her late father, General Lanvega. She first appears in chapter 1-6 of Fire Emblem: Radiant Dawn, leading a mutiny against Begnion after the Begnion army threatens to kill prisoners to defeat Micaiah's army.

Fiona, Valiant Lady of Marado
As Lady of Marado, Fiona watched over her beloved people and protected them until the autumn of her years.
